Advertisement
Guest User

Untitled

a guest
Sep 22nd, 2019
98
0
Never
Not a member of Pastebin yet? Sign Up, it unlocks many cool features!
text 0.79 KB | None | 0 0
  1. #include <stdio.h>
  2. #include <conio.h>
  3.  
  4. float findNumberMax(float [10]);
  5. float findMax(float a[10]);
  6.  
  7. void main()
  8. {
  9. float a[10];
  10. int i;
  11. float sum = 0;
  12.  
  13. printf("Input elements of array");
  14.  
  15. for (i = 0; i < 10; i++)
  16. {
  17. printf("a[%d] = ", i);
  18. scanf("%f", &a[i]);
  19. }
  20.  
  21. for (i = findNumberMax(a[10]); i < 10; i++)
  22. {
  23. if (a[i] > (findMax(a[10]) / 2) && (i - findNumberMax(a[10])) % 2 == 0)
  24. {
  25. sum += a[i];
  26. }
  27. }
  28.  
  29. printf("%f", sum);
  30. }
  31.  
  32. int findNumberMax(float a[10])
  33. {
  34. int maxi;
  35.  
  36. for (int i = 0; i < 10; i++)
  37. {
  38. if (a[i] = findMax(a[10]))
  39. {
  40. maxi = i;
  41. }
  42. }
  43.  
  44. return maxi;
  45. }
  46.  
  47. float findMax(float a[10])
  48. {
  49. double max = (-1)*pow(10,38) - 1;
  50.  
  51. for (int i = 0; i < 10; i++)
  52. {
  53. if (a[i] > max)
  54. {
  55. max = a[i];
  56. }
  57. }
  58.  
  59. return max;
  60. }
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ement